Bt2—22 to 36 inches; str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) channery clay loam; common fine<br />

and medium light brownish gray (10YR 6/2) redox depletions; moderate medium<br />

subangular blocky structure; firm; common fine and medium roots; common to<br />

many discontinuous clay films on faces <strong>of</strong> peds; common fine and medium<br />

concretions <strong>of</strong> iron and manganese; 20 percent shale and siltstone channers;<br />

strongly acid; gradual wavy boundary.<br />

Bt3—36 to 45 inches; yellowish brown (10YR 5/6) very channery loam; common fine<br />

and medium light brownish gray (10YR 6/2) redox depletions; weak medium and<br />

coarse subangular blocky structure; firm; few medium roots; common<br />

discontinuous clay films on faces <strong>of</strong> peds; common fine and medium concretions<br />

<strong>of</strong> iron and manganese; 35 percent shale and siltstone channers; strongly acid;<br />

gradual wavy boundary.<br />

BC—45 to 52 inches; yellowish brown (10YR 5/6) very channery loam; many medium<br />

light brownish gray (10YR 6/2) redox depletions; weak coarse subangular blocky<br />

structure; firm; few medium roots; common fine and medium concretions <strong>of</strong> iron<br />

and manganese; 40 percent shale and siltstone channers; strongly acid; gradual<br />

wavy boundary.<br />

C—52 to 65 inches; strong brown (7.5YR 5/6) and light gray (10YR 7/1) extremely<br />

channery loam; massive; friable; common concretions <strong>of</strong> manganese and iron;<br />

60 percent shale and siltstone channers; strongly acid.<br />

Range in Characteristics<br />

Thickness <strong>of</strong> the solum: 40 to 60 inches<br />

Depth to bedrock: More than 60 inches<br />

Reaction: Very strongly acid to moderately acid throughout<br />

Content <strong>of</strong> rock fragments: 10 to 30 percent in the A and BA horizons; 15 to<br />

60 percent in the Bt, BC, and C horizons; averages 15 to 35 percent in the<br />

control section<br />

A horizon:<br />

Hue—7.5YR or 10YR<br />

Value—2 to 5<br />

Chroma—3 or 4<br />

Texture—loam, silt loam<br />

BA horizon:<br />

Hue—7.5YR to 2.5Y<br />

Value—4 or 5<br />

Chroma—3 or 4<br />

Texture—loam, silt loam<br />

Bt horizon:<br />

Hue—7.5YR to 2.5Y<br />

Value—4 to 6<br />

Chroma—3 to 8<br />

Texture—loam, clay loam<br />

Note—redoximorphic or relict redoximorphic features in shades <strong>of</strong> brown, olive, or<br />

gray in most pedons<br />

BC horizon:<br />

Hue—7.5YR to 2.5Y<br />

Value—5 to 7<br />

Chroma—3 to 8<br />

Texture—loam, clay loam<br />

Note—redoximorphic or relict redoximorphic features in shades <strong>of</strong> brown, olive, or<br />

gray in most pedons<br />
